7 Smart Ways to Lower Your Home Insurance Premium Without Losing Coverage

Managing your home insurance costs while keeping the right protection is important for homeowners. Here are seven practical ways to help reduce your premium while maintaining protection:

  • Bundle Your Policies
    Combining homeowners insurance with auto or other policies can help simplify coverage and may reduce overall insurance costs.
  • Increase Your Deductible
    Choosing a higher deductible can lower your premium. Make sure it’s still an amount you can afford if you need to file a claim.
  • Improve Home Safety Features
    Installing smoke detectors, security systems, and deadbolt locks can reduce risks and may qualify you for discounts.
  • Maintain a Good Credit Profile
    Insurance providers often consider credit-based factors when determining premiums. Responsible financial habits can help over time.
  • Review Your Coverage Regularly
    As your home value or belongings change, updating your policy ensures you are not paying for unnecessary coverage or missing important protection.
  • Ask About Available Discounts
    Discounts may be available for things like claim-free history, newer homes, or certain upgrades. It’s worth checking what applies to your situation.
  • Protect Your Home from Common Risks
    Routine maintenance like roof inspections, plumbing checks, and proper drainage can reduce the chances of claims related to water damage or structural issues.

In addition to these steps, it’s helpful to keep a detailed inventory of your belongings. This can make the claims process smoother and help ensure your coverage matches your needs. You may also consider discussing optional coverages, such as protection for valuable items, to better understand what fits your situation.
